As an Architect should have atleast 5yrs experienice and able to handle client independently Key Responsibilities: Design and develop scalable, high-performance Java-based applications and architectures. Define architectural standards, best practices, and coding guidelines for development teams. Lead the technical roadmap and ensure alignment with business objectives. Collaborate with cross-functional teams to gather requirements and define solutions. Optimize system performance, security, and reliability. Guide and mentor developers on Java frameworks, microservices, and cloud solutions.